Output 8fe73661e2788c68a1c5c407db17bab7f797f2211c1dc14c56c21155f3fa137d:20

value
25735140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fe8366a5d399a70f7030a6fa5b17cdfc2916646 OP_EQUAL
address
364KryHr3DboXpWgRVKoy3fWwVE8eyQsn2
transaction
8fe73661e2788c68a1c5c407db17bab7f797f2211c1dc14c56c21155f3fa137d
spent
true